To convert meters to millimeters, you multiply the length in meters by 1000, since there are 1000 millimeters in one meter. For example, if you have 2 meters, you would multiply 2 by 1000 to get 2000 millimeters.

milli- prefix means thousandth (1/1000)

mm = (1/1000) m

To convert millimeters to meters multiply by one thousandth, which is the same as divide by 1000.
